Interesting walk for us today!

I took Cooper and Darcey to our local walking place today, it's got a field and woodland and is usually very quiet and we don't see anyone else apart from the odd horse rider.

We were walking along Darcey slightly in front of me and Cooper slightly behind me sniffing something, then suddenly 2 huge deer ran across in front of us I've been walking and riding my horses in there for years and not seen any deer before.

I was a bit shocked to start with, then saw Darcey near the edge of the path looking like she was thinking about going after them so I told her to leave and bless her little heart she froze, and then recalled away

We carried on walking around and then met a man with 2 black labs, one was a pup and the other older. Darcey hasn't met dogs off lead yet and seemed a bit worried when she did. She had a bark to start with and then ran to me, and Cooper went up to greet them and Darcey followed, they had a bit of a play (although the man tapped Cooper on the shoulder with his stick when he was making his growly play noises which I wasn't overly happy with), I recalled them away and carried on my walk.

Both spots are now fast asleep, it's bliss
